A recent unauthorised encampment on an Oxfordshire housing estate has sparked concerns over noise and misbehaviour.

The unauthorised site at Ladygrove Housing Estate in Didcot has allegedly caused disruptive noise with concerns about anti-social behaviour.

The Ladygrove Housing Estate was constructed north of the main town in the 1980s 

Thames Valley Police has confirmed that officers have conducted an area visit to try to mitigate any "noise nuisance" as well as concerns around behaviour. 

A spokesperson said: "We are working with the landowner to achieve a prompt and proportionate resolution to the unauthorised encampment."

"There will be additional community reassurance patrols in the area until the encampment leaves the land."
